我有一个提供结构的网页,其中包含多个文件。例如: 1. header.aspx,其中包含用于登录的表单。 2. main.aspx包含另一种形式 3. footer.aspx包含另一种形式。
这是我的代码:
<!DOCTYPE html>
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<title></title>
</head>
<body>
<!--#include file="header.aspx"-->
<!--#include file="main.aspx"-->
<!--#include file="footer.aspx"-->
</body>
</html>
每个子文件都在.cs或.vb类页面上,每个文件都有一个页面指令。
我收到了预期的错误:
只能有一个'page'指令。
我认识到我从错误的角度解决了我的问题。我应该如何重新构建页面结构以允许我包含多个webforms?
交替地,有(必须),一种更好的“更”更好的方式来做我想要实现的事情,是:创建一个由较小网页/网页形式的许多片段构成的大页面。
另外,我不希望通过在浏览器domain.com/header.aspx中输入地址来访问header.aspx,而是我总是希望它显示为更大网页的一部分。
走的是什么,而不是我证明失败的方法?
由于
P.S 我不介意做我自己的研究,但我确实需要指导,因此,我将非常感谢我需要的所有信息的完整示例和解释,但也非常感谢文章的链接。